Got my PS5 last Saturday and after almost a week of testing, here are my thoughts.

1. I been using the Rest Mode quite often and quite frequently and I have not encountered any issues at all. Lalo na nung first night kasi I had to download games games and stuff. Patay-sindi ang PS5 ko. Still, no errors whatsoever.

2. System is very quiet with or without any discs. Pag RDR2 ang nilalaro ko sa PS4 Pro ko, anlakas talaga ng hum. When I play RDR2 on my PS5, tahimik lang. And I don't know what coil whine is. But I can tell you na tahimik talaga ang PS5 ko.

3. I have not encountered any stick drift from my Dual Sense controller out of the box. I have used it constantly since I got the unit and walang stick drift. Although, as I understand it, stick drift develops over time. Wag naman sana mangyari.

4. You can easily hot swap the external HDD from PS4 to PS5 and vice versa. No need to re-download games to your PS5. Very convenient

5. The system tend to get hot. Halos pareho ng PS4 Pro. And dahil anlakas ng fan niya, minsan nararamdaman ko yung hot air brushing off my legs.

6. User interface is kind of a mess. Parang anggulo gulo niya tignan. The transition between PS3 XMB to PS4 UI, medyo ok pa. Parang onti lang binago. sa PS5, It's kind of a jumbled mess. Siguro makakasanayan din over time. And as of now, no wallpapers.

So far, yan ang observations ko. Yan yung mga issues na nakikita ko madalas na complaint online. Overall, I'm happy I have not encountered any serious issues. Possible na patch na or prevalent lang siguro yung mga issues sa mga launch consoles. Yung mga unang batches talaga. Again, These are just based on my experience with my console. It may be different with yours. Happy Gaming!

Did a bit of searching from Google, and according to THIS site...
The PS5 has been recorded to draw 200 Watts at peak when playing next generation games such as Spider-Man: Miles Morales and other titles which are pretty demanding. While browsing the consoles menus the power draw should be very low and a fraction of what it was at its peak.

Based on the 200 watt power draw of the PS5 it can be easily concluded with accounting for overhead power draw you will need at least a 850VA or 450W UPS Battery Backup to carry the PS5 should you have a brownout or total power outage.
At sa nabasa ko sa isang thread sa Reddit naman...
The real question one should start with here is if you need a pure sinewave UPS or if a simulated sinewave. Some more expensive PCs benefit from a pure sinewave but for most other applications it is waste of money. Pure sinewave will cost more and will not last as long with the same sized battery so you don't want to spend the money on it if you don't have to.
Personally, I got an APC UPS when I got my PS4 for less than P3k. Yung para lang din mai-shutdown yung system kapag nag brownout. Nagamit ko rin naman ng almost 5 years hanggang sa humina na talaga yung battery. Hope this helps in your decision which UPS to get. :)
